Thiết kế các khối chức năng trong AN221E04

Một phần của tài liệu Nghiên cứu ứng dụng công nghệ FPAA trong đo lường điều khiển (Trang 87 - 91)

4 .2.1 Các ph−ơng pháp đo khí

5.2.3.2Thiết kế các khối chức năng trong AN221E04

Nh− đã giới thiệu ở các ch−ơng 1 vμ ch−ơng 3, các khối chức năng trong AN221E04 đ−ợc thiết kế thông qua phần mềm AnadigmDesignerđ2. Ng−ời sử dụng chọn các khối chức năng cần thiết trong th− viện CAM của phần mềm nμy, kết nối với nhau để tạo thμnh hệ thống mạch hoμn chỉnh.

Toμn bộ công việc cần thực hiện trong AN221E04 lμ

- Tạo những khối chức năng thực hiện đ−ợc vế phải của công thức (4.10)

- Tạo bảng tra từ

0

R

RS điện áp UCO sao cho UCO tuyến tính với nồng độ

của khí CỌ Bảng tra nμy đ−ợc nạp vμo LUT. Công thức (4.10) : 0 0 R R K Vout Vout Vc R Rs L Temp ∗ ∗ − = Trong công thức (4.10) :

RL : lμ giá trị điện trở trong mạch đo khí CO, RL có giá trị không đổi R0 : lμ giá trị điện trở của sensor tại nồng độ khí CO bằng 100ppm, nhiệt độ 25oC. Nh− vậy R0 cũng có giá trị không đổi đối với

Hoμng Tú Uyên Ngμnh Đo l−ờng vμ các Hệ thống Điều khiển Để thực hiện phép tính (VcVout) ta cần một mạch trừ Phép tính 0 1 R R K L Temp

có thể dùng một bộ khuyếch đại để thay thế, hệ số khuyếch đại thay đổi tuỳ thuộc vμo KTemp, ở điều kiện chuẩn ( 25oC ) hệ số khuyếch đại bằng

0

R RL

Tiếp theo ta cần bộ chia để thực hiện phép chia :

Vout R K R Vout Vc Temp L 0 ) ( ∗ ∗ − (5.1)

Sau khi thực hiện phép chia, ta đ−ợc kết quả chính bằng

0

R RS

biến thiên trong

khoảng 0 3 (V).

Trong th− viện CAM, CAM - Tranferfuntion lμ một mạch truyền đạt điện áp với đặc tính hμm truyền đạt đ−ợc quy định bởi nội dung của bảng tra LUT. CAM nμy cho phép điện áp đầu vμo từ -3 3(V), đầu ra từ -4 4. Nh− vậy để phép đo đ−ợc chính xác, ta chuẩn hoá tín hiệu vμo CAM Tranferfuntion (

0

R RS

) từ 0

3(V) thμnh -3 3 (V). Để thực hiện điều nμy ta cần thực hiện phép tính (

0

R RS

-1)*2 (5.2)

Nh− vậy ta cần có thêm một khối SumDif ( CAM nμy cho phép thực hiện cả phép cộng vμ trừ. Mỗi nhánh vμo đều có thể lập trình để thay đổi hệ số khuyếch

Hoμng Tú Uyên Ngμnh Đo l−ờng vμ các Hệ thống Điều khiển

đại). Kết quả của phép tính (5.2) sẽ lμ đầu vμo của CAM Tranferfuntion, đ−ợc sử dụng để tra bảng LUT. (adsbygoogle = window.adsbygoogle || []).push({});

Để thực hiện tuyến tính đ−ợc nồng độ CO theo điện áp UCO, ta sẽ thực hiện tuyến tính theo nh− hình 5.2

Do điện áp ra của các đoạn đều từ 0 4(V) nên ta sử dụng thêm hai bộ so sánh, mục đích để báo cho vi điều khiển thời điểm thay đổi hệ số tuyến tính (Ktt)

Hình 5.3 thể hiện sơ đồ các khối chức năng trong AN221E04

= 25 tt K Ktt1 = 75 = 250 tt2 K CO U 4(V ) 100 300 1000 CO (ppm )

Hoμng Tú Uyên Ngμnh Đo l−ờng vμ các Hệ thống Điều khiển

Sơ đồ các khối chức năng của AN221E04 đ−ợc thể hiện ở hình 5.2. Trong đó : Khối SumDif : lμ bộ cộng (trừ) điện áp có thể có tới bốn l−ợng vμọ Các lối vμo có thể đảo hoặc không đảo cho nên ta có thể thực hiện cả phép cộng vμ trừ thông qua phần tử CAM nμỵ Mỗi nhánh vμo đều có thể lập trình để thay đổi hệ số khuyếch đạị Mạch có bù

chỉnh điện áp offset vμo ở phase lấy mẫu tín hiệụ

Khối GainHalf : CAM nμy lμ tầng khuyếch đại ở một nửa chu kỳ ( φ1 hoặc φ2 của tín hiệu switching ). Ng−ời thiết kế có thể quy định bộ khuyếch đại lμ đảo hoặc không đảo, chọn phase lấy mẫu lμ φ1 hoặc φ2, vμ đặt hệ số khuyếch đại trong phạm vi đã chọ Điện áp offset của mạch đ−ợc bù chỉnh trong phase lấy mẫụ

Hoμng Tú Uyên Ngμnh Đo l−ờng vμ các Hệ thống Điều khiển

Khối Divider : CAM nμy thực hiện phép chia điện áp (X:Y:k). Điện áp vμo phía bên trái (X) chia cho điện áp vμo phía d−ới (Y) đã đ−ợc l−ợng tử hoá với 8 bit vμ một hệ số chia (k). Ng−ời thiết kế lập trình để quy định giá trị của k.

Khối Comparator : CAM nμy lμ một mạch so sánh điện áp. Có thể so sánh hai điện áp vμo với nhau, cũng có thể thực hiện so sánh điện áp vμo với điểm đất của mạch, hoặc so sánh điện áp vμo với một điện

áp chuẩn tuỳ chọn.

Khối Voltage : lμ một nguồn điện áp chuẩn đ−ợc dùng để nối tới các điểm trong mạch. Mức điện áp có thể lμ +3V hoặc -3V.

Khối TransferFuntion: Lμ một mạch truyền đạt điện áp với đặc tính hμm truyền đạt đ−ợc quy định bởi nội dung của bảng tra LUT. Với tính chất của bảng tra LUT, hμm truyền đạt nμy có thể đ−ợc mô tả bằng một tập hợp có 256 điểm gián đoạn.

Một phần của tài liệu Nghiên cứu ứng dụng công nghệ FPAA trong đo lường điều khiển (Trang 87 - 91)